Output 434ba621854225ffa76fba151e8ce95afb1dd4bd68a37478bb3ff2d1f85e7ece:1

value
76268545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 184716b7e15b1693032b83a51a41a38222c8f34c OP_EQUAL
address
33uPJUoWe9vUurFCBgtybRtEn6tNqvR5ga
transaction
434ba621854225ffa76fba151e8ce95afb1dd4bd68a37478bb3ff2d1f85e7ece
spent
true